Ceisteanna—Questions. - Steering Groups.

John Bruton

Question:

3 Mr. J. Bruton asked the Taoiseach the number of steering groups on which his Department is represented. [8217/98]

The Department of the Taoiseach is represented on the National Council for Curriculum and Assessment Steering Committee for Information and Communications Technology; the strategic management initiative coordinating group; the strategic management initiative heads of office implementation group; the steering group on the review of the Naval Service and Air Corps; the strategic management initiative Garda implementation steering group; and the steering group overseeing the study on basic income.

My Department is also represented on a number of other groups relating to general management and future planning, including the strategy group on employment and unemployment; the freedom of information interdepartmental working group; the financial management system user group; the single currency officers' team working group; the working party on the national policy on libraries and information services, serviced by the Library Council; the Department of Justice, Equality and Law Reform working group on the illegal and harmful use of the Internet; and the recently established working group on consumer issues in banking.
